What was the first-ever OppoSuits product? Our very first OppoSuits product was The Orange in the Summer of 2012. This orange suit was specifically targeted at Dutch football fans during the European Championships in 2012 and was the launch of the business.

Sum OppoSuits up in a sentence A unique and stylish fancy dress concept aimed at men who don’t take themselves too seriously but would like to maintain a sense of style.

I

t might feel as if you’ve just washed away the final cobwebs and fake blood stains from last year, but the time to start planning for Halloween 2015 has arrived once again. Love it or loathe it, Halloween is the biggest day of the year for the party and fancy dress industry and requires lots of preparation ahead of time - the earlier you can get started, the better. Planet Retail (www.planetretail.net) predicted that turnover for last year’s Halloween season would increase to its highest recorded level of between £320-£330 million, and with 31 October falling on a Saturday this year you can be sure that celebrations are going to be bigger and better than ever. Not only is there no work the next day but there are two possible nights to celebrate! Expect big parties on the Friday to lead into even wilder celebrations on the Saturday as ghouls, monsters and vampires across the land come out from the shadows to get their groove on. Don’t be surprised by a last minute surge in sales either, as payday (traditionally the last Friday of the month) falls on the 30th so be prepared for lunchtime queues! Saturday parties are fun for even the smallest Halloween fans as well; with no school the next day kids can have a proper party and really get into the spirit. From witches’ brooms to bunting, it’s important to make sure you can provide everything necessary for a super spooky celebration for the whole family. Anything that will make the kids giggle is always a winner, think plastic flies to put on the food, or silly moustaches for mum and dad. Frozen’s Anna and Elsa were the big hits for girls last year and, as every parent with ‘Let It Go’ still stuck on a mental loop knows, it’s a trend that’s going nowhere fast. Make sure you have enough Elsa dresses to avoid any tantrums (from parents or children) and stock up on the classics – from mermaids to Snow White, ensure it’s covered. The same goes for boy’s classics like Spider-Man or Batman,

and slightly more ‘old school’ characters like Darth Vader. Everyone loves a pirate costume so steer parents towards these if they can’t quite make their minds up and, for the tiniest tots, expect mums and dads to be looking for spooky, but cute, creations. As long as you have a selection of outfits from tiny bats to teeny vampires you’ll be guaranteed to put a smile on everybody’s face. For the strictly grown-ups parties, it’s worth remembering that if people love anything more than Halloween - it’s celebrities. Every October there are numerous online galleries of past celebrity costumes and what the rich and famous are wearing to the big parties this year so embrace it and hop aboard the bandwagon. If Kim Kardashian goes to a party as a Greek goddess, make sure to provide as many togas as you can because there will be a guaranteed surge in demand. Similarly, fans in need of inspiration will be looking to their idols’ past outfits so swot up on your knowledge and get the best costumes in stock ahead of time. When Katy Perry stepped out as a Cheeto last year she set off a trend of food-based fancy dress that just keeps giving. With everything from a wine bottle outfit to a popcorn dress available this year, make sure you have a couple of easy to wear options to offer to savvy customers. Keep an eye on popular TV shows and film releases too. The new Star Wars film is released at the end of the year so there will be lots of hype in the build up to that and, with superhero blockbusters Avengers: Age of Ultron and

Fantastic Four appearing in 2015, now is the time to have a look at your stock and check you have everything you think you might need. Remember however, that when it comes to trends, it’s essential to avoid getting too carried away and stocking something too controversial. The media last year was awash with stories about Ebola-themed costumes and terrorism-inspired fancy dress that was tasteless and not good for business. Its fine to be risqué, but crossing the line into hurtful and offensive will give your shop a bad reputation so if there’s anything you aren’t certain about make sure to get a second opinion before you buy. On the other hand, a costume that can elicit a giggle without causing gasps of disgust is sure to be a hit. Funny seems to be more popular than sexy these days so make sure to stock up on your novelty costumes – the wackier the better. People always want to stand out at a party and maybe even get their hands on a ‘best dressed’ prize so anything a bit different will be flying off the shelves. Think customisable Facebook page outfits or the hot trend OppoSuits – even a mankini for any Borat fans out there. Essentially, you want to be catering to the crowd who don’t just see the phrase ‘go hard or go home’ as a motto, but as a Halloween challenge. With enough planning and foresight Halloween can be not just the busiest event of the year but also the best, so get your face paint on, pop in your fangs and don’t dust away the cobwebs!

Safety first Children’s safety is taken very seriously at Smiffys and all costumes meet the high standards of the EU regulations. Here’s Smiffys’ commitment to safety and testing “At R H Smith & Sons, we take safety very seriously and invest heavily to ensure the integrity and safety of all our products. “Our dedicated in-house team ensure that all of our fancy-dress costumes are manufactured and rigorously tested to comply with the European regulations. This is particularly important for children’s costumes, which are defined as Toys under EU regulations as there is an implied hazard due to the “play factor” involved whilst wearing dress-up. “Children’s costumes must comply with stringent flammability requirements that do not apply, by law, to children’s clothing with the exception of some sleepwear (night dresses and dressing gowns). There are very few legal requirements dealing with the

flammability of everyday children’s clothing. Many clothing items can catch fire and burn when exposed to naked flames and some manufacturers only voluntarily add “keep away from fire” warnings. However, children’s costumes and dress up is regulated and must comply with flammability requirements. “All of our children’s costumes and accessories are tested to make sure they comply with the EN 71 set of standards in conjunction with our nominated safety partner Intertek - a worldwide recognised safety testing bureau. Every order is batch tested and verified as compliant at source by Intertek; unlike other suppliers our safety certificates are continually updated. All children’s costumes including Halloween, are further batch tested once received in the UK Warehouse to guarantee quality and safety assurance.”

EN 71 flammability test “EN 71 is a Europe-wide standard for toy safety and is in 12 parts. Part 2 specifically deals with the flammability potential of a toy. This of course is paramount for a fancy dress costume. To perform the test a 40mm flame (similar to a flame from a match or a candle) is applied to samples of the component materials under controlled conditions. Depending on the type of material, where it appears on the costume and its surface area, either the flame spread rate or its self-extinguishing properties are measured against the requirements setout in the standard.”

Amazon and Ebay... friend or foe? This month, Mark considers the impact from the giants of ecommerce and the need to adapt

G

ood Omens is a book co-authored by the late Terry Pratchett, the subject which is armageddon and the antichrist. Much of it concerns light and dark, good and evil, plain chocolate and milk chocolate, ying and yang, all of which could be ascribed to the two companies in the title of this article. Not that one is good and the other evil. Most people will have either opinion on each of these quite different organisations. Personally, as a consumer, both have an awful lot to offer. Moreover, they have in many ways improved the lot of the buying public - so far. For those that don’t know, Amazon started as a seller and distributor of books and CDs, Ebay as an auction site, where individuals or organisations could put product up for sale to the highest bidder. Very broadly speaking, the same principles apply today, in the way that they both sell. However, the differences are beginning to cloud. Now, there is very little that cannot be sold on either platform. Ebay remains an auction site, in so far as they do not distribute anything themselves. The subtle changes that are occurring is the use of, for example in the UK, the Argos website to act as a marketplace for selected eBay sellers and the Argos stores as collection points. Over both of their lifetimes, many individuals and organisations have made their fortunes through the use of either platform. Some still do. There has never been a way in which an individual or organisation could hope to reach such a massive audience before the existence of these two players. But that fact alone is one of the key elements in ensuring that all that glistens is not gold. They have become retail behemoths; there is very little that they do not sell, from food to property. Currently, Amazon are looking into seeing if you can have it today. So what can be wrong with this? Well, ask the multitude of small and large retailers how it is threatening their businesses. Ask them how they are coping with the consumer using them as try-it-out shop windows. Then ask the resellers who use both platforms what they are like to work with. There are, of course, those who are delighted with the results. Equally, there are many who say otherwise. There is no question that they can achieve substantial volumes. But at what price? Shrinking margins, the accumulation of huge amounts of sales data (by the platforms) and more recently the ability to delist at whim, with little recourse. Eventually, if justified, the reseller will get the listing back, but it can take weeks, sometimes months. The latter appears to happen when a consumer or other (sometimes ‘unknown‘) makes a complaint and the product is delisted without any discussion between reseller and platform. Amazon US states this only happens with one percent of their resellers, which equals 20,000 companies. I have personally spoken to Amazon UK resellers, who have experienced this within the last six months. Amazon is especially slick, and differs from Ebay, in the way it analyses data. Because it has 90 distribution hubs (and growing) worldwide, it can choose what products it can source itself, cut out the reseller, benefiting

from resellers’ sales history on what sells, when and where. All having taken commission from the reseller for the privilege! Retailing history tells us that few dominant retailers remain dominant. By the very nature of their dominance they create gaps in the market and eventually entrepreneurs take interest. We only have to look at the current state of Tesco, or back a little further to M&S. Both dominant players who appeared to rule the High Street are now no longer the top dogs. There is already a monster on the online horizon in the form of Aliexpress, son of Alibaba, the Chinese equivalent of Amazon. Who knows what the consequences are? Many of the resellers on this platform are often Chinese factories. Should they make an impact it will have a profound effect on existing resellers in the UK and Europe. Of the three following quotations, the first is unattributable, the other two are by Peter Drucker, a twentieth century American businessman considered by many to be a founding father of modern business theory. “You have no control over what the other guy does. You only have control over what you do.” “The only thing we know about the future is that it will be different.” “The entrepreneur always searches for a change, responds to it and exploits it as an opportunity.” So what? The quotes are somewhat intertwined. Not knowing the future means that we all have to adapt to succeed and not succumb. The good entrepreneur will benefit from it. But then, it has ever been thus.

Better safe than sorry BAPIA CEO John Bowler chimes in on the important issue of safety testing and regulations and how retailers can best protect their customers and themselves

A

lmost daily I become more aware that we live in a very litigious society and therefore the associated risks that business owners run on a day-to-day basis are similarly increasing. Pretty much every day there will be a story somewhere of a company being sued or having legal action taken against them for something that they had never expected to happen or that they could not possibly have believed they would be held responsible for. I am not for one moment suggesting that business owners are less responsible, but quite simply that with the growth of business and increased public awareness of successful legal actions comes a greater need to be aware of the risks and to protect ourselves against them. I am sure that most of you will have seen the stories in the media recently regarding the concerns over flammability of some fancy dress costumes, particularly those for children . The media interest is clearly as a result of the incident involving the daughter of Strictly’s Claudia Winkleman who was seriously injured in 2014 as a result of a fancy dress outfit catching fire, and I know that we all wish her well on her journey to recovery. I believe it is clear that as an industry we all take our responsibilities very seriously in this respect. However, whilst the manufacturers clearly work hard and invest large sums of money to make sure that

their products are as safe as possible and meet all of the regulations in place, we still need to be vigilant and make sure that, as retailers, we are ensuring the safety of not only our clients and customers but also our own business. There are a number of things that can be done to minimize the risk and re-assure the customers: It is important to ensure that all goods comply with the relevant regulations. I am sure that any good supplier will be happy to show you that their products are compliant. Be especially careful when purchasing from importers that you do not know as a recognized company within the industry, and take the time to ensure that their goods are compliant. Whilst copies may have an attractive price attached to them they may also come with some very unattractive risks attached as well. There are many unlicensed copies out there and they may look similar to the genuine licensed product but you cannot be sure that they have undergone the same rigorous testing as the genuine article. Is it really worth the risk? Ultimately you are the first line of contact should there be an unfortunate incident so

We still need to be vigilant and make sure that, as retailers, we are ensuring the safety of not only our clients and customers

it is critical that you protect yourself and your business. While it is the flammability of dressing up costumes that are currently in the spotlight there are responsibilities and risks with pretty much everything and you need to make sure that you are aware of these and do everything possible to protect against them. Prevention is clearly the best course of action to take, but protection is also vitally important and a simple but effective way to do this is to ensure that you have adequate public and products liability insurance in place and it’s always comforting to customers if they can see a certificate displayed. Insurance is something that we often think we can do without, until the day comes when you need it and then it’s too late.
